Fusionner des Cellules sur Excel : Guide Pas à Pas
La fusion de cellules dans Excel est une fonctionnalité utile pour organiser et présenter vos données de manière claire et concise. Elle permet de combiner plusieurs cellules adjacentes en une seule, ce qui est particulièrement pratique pour les titres, les en-têtes de tableaux ou pour structurer des informations complexes. Cependant, il est crucial de comprendre les différentes méthodes et leurs implications pour éviter la perte de données.
Méthode Classique : Le Bouton "Fusionner et Centrer"
La méthode la plus simple et la plus courante pour fusionner des cellules est d'utiliser le bouton "Fusionner et Centrer" situé dans l'onglet "Accueil" du ruban Excel. Voici comment procéder :
- Sélectionnez les cellules que vous souhaitez fusionner. Assurez-vous qu'elles sont adjacentes (c'est-à-dire côte à côte ou les unes en dessous des autres).
- Dans l'onglet "Accueil", repérez le groupe "Alignement".
- Cliquez sur la flèche à côté du bouton "Fusionner et Centrer". Un menu déroulant s'affiche.
- Choisissez l'option qui correspond à vos besoins :
- Fusionner et Centrer : Fusionne les cellules et centre le contenu de la première cellule dans la cellule fusionnée.
- Fusionner horizontalement : Fusionne les cellules de chaque ligne sélectionnée.
- Fusionner les cellules : Fusionne simplement les cellules sans centrer le contenu.
- Annuler la fusion : Sépare les cellules fusionnées en cellules individuelles.
Attention : Par défaut, Excel conserve uniquement le contenu de la cellule située en haut à gauche de la sélection et supprime le contenu des autres cellules lors de la fusion. C'est un point crucial à retenir pour éviter la perte de données.
Fusionner des Cellules Sans Perdre de Données : La Fonction CONCATENER
Si vous souhaitez fusionner des cellules tout en conservant le contenu de chacune, la fonction CONCATENER est votre alliée. Cette fonction permet de combiner le texte de plusieurs cellules en une seule. Voici comment l'utiliser :
- Sélectionnez une cellule vide où vous souhaitez afficher le résultat de la fusion.
- Tapez la formule suivante dans la barre de formule :
=CONCATENER(A1, " ", B1, " ", C1)(Remplacez A1, B1, C1 par les références des cellules que vous souhaitez fusionner. L'espace entre guillemets permet d'ajouter un espace entre les contenus des cellules). - Appuyez sur la touche Entrée. La cellule affichera le contenu fusionné des cellules spécifiées.
Exemple :
- Cellule A1 : "Bonjour"
- Cellule B1 : "le"
- Cellule C1 : "monde"
- Formule :
=CONCATENER(A1, " ", B1, " ", C1) - Résultat : "Bonjour le monde"
Avantages de la fonction CONCATENER :
- Permet de conserver le contenu de toutes les cellules fusionnées.
- Offre un contrôle précis sur la manière dont les données sont combinées (ajout d'espaces, de virgules, etc.).
- Adaptable à un grand nombre de cellules.
Inconvénients de la fonction CONCATENER :
- Nécessite la création d'une cellule supplémentaire pour afficher le résultat.
- La formule peut devenir longue et complexe si vous devez fusionner un grand nombre de cellules.
La Fonction TEXTJOIN : Une Alternative Moderne à CONCATENER
La fonction TEXTJOIN est une alternative plus récente et plus puissante à CONCATENER. Elle est disponible dans Excel 2019 et les versions ultérieures. Elle permet de fusionner plusieurs cellules en spécifiant un délimiteur (par exemple, un espace, une virgule) et en ignorant les cellules vides.
Voici comment utiliser TEXTJOIN :
- Sélectionnez une cellule vide où vous souhaitez afficher le résultat de la fusion.
- Tapez la formule suivante dans la barre de formule :
=TEXTJOIN(" ", TRUE, A1:C1)(Remplacez A1:C1 par la plage de cellules que vous souhaitez fusionner. Le premier argument est le délimiteur, le deuxième argument indique si les cellules vides doivent être ignorées). - Appuyez sur la touche Entrée. La cellule affichera le contenu fusionné des cellules spécifiées, séparé par le délimiteur.
Exemple :
- Cellule A1 : "Excel"
- Cellule B1 : "est"
- Cellule C1 : "puissant"
- Formule :
=TEXTJOIN(" ", TRUE, A1:C1) - Résultat : "Excel est puissant"
Avantages de la fonction TEXTJOIN :
- Plus simple et plus concise que
CONCATENER, surtout pour fusionner des plages de cellules. - Permet de spécifier un délimiteur pour séparer les contenus des cellules.
- Peut ignorer les cellules vides, ce qui est très pratique.
Inconvénients de la fonction TEXTJOIN :
- N'est disponible que dans les versions récentes d'Excel (2019 et ultérieures).
- Nécessite la création d'une cellule supplémentaire pour afficher le résultat.
Utiliser VBA pour Fusionner et Conserver les Données
Si vous avez besoin de fusionner des cellules de manière répétée et que vous souhaitez automatiser le processus, vous pouvez utiliser VBA (Visual Basic for Applications). Voici un exemple de code VBA qui fusionne les cellules sélectionnées et conserve le contenu de toutes les cellules :
Sub FusionnerEtConserver()
Dim plage As Range
Dim cellule As Range
Dim texte As String
Set plage = Selection
texte = ""
For Each cellule In plage
texte = texte & cellule.Value & " "
Next cellule
Application.DisplayAlerts = False ' Désactiver les alertes
With plage
.Merge
.Value = Trim(texte)
End With
Application.DisplayAlerts = True ' Réactiver les alertes
End Sub
Comment utiliser ce code VBA :
- Ouvrez l'éditeur VBA en appuyant sur Alt + F11.
- Dans l'éditeur VBA, insérez un nouveau module (Insertion > Module).
- Copiez et collez le code VBA dans le module.
- Fermez l'éditeur VBA.
- Sélectionnez les cellules que vous souhaitez fusionner.
- Exécutez la macro en appuyant sur Alt + F8, sélectionnez "FusionnerEtConserver" et cliquez sur Exécuter.
Ce code parcourt chaque cellule de la plage sélectionnée, concatène son contenu dans une variable texte, puis fusionne les cellules et place le texte concaténé dans la cellule fusionnée. Les alertes sont désactivées temporairement pour éviter les messages de confirmation lors de la fusion.
Avantages du code VBA :
- Automatise le processus de fusion et de conservation des données.
- Peut être personnalisé pour répondre à des besoins spécifiques.
- Évite la création de cellules supplémentaires.
Inconvénients du code VBA :
- Nécessite des connaissances en programmation VBA.
- Peut être plus complexe à mettre en œuvre que les méthodes précédentes.
Conseils et Astuces pour Fusionner des Cellules Efficacement
- Planifiez votre feuille de calcul : Avant de fusionner des cellules, réfléchissez à la structure de votre feuille de calcul et à la manière dont les données seront organisées. Une bonne planification peut vous éviter des problèmes ultérieurs.
- Utilisez la fusion avec parcimonie : La fusion de cellules peut rendre la manipulation des données plus difficile, notamment pour le tri, le filtrage et l'utilisation de formules. Utilisez-la uniquement lorsque cela est nécessaire pour améliorer la présentation.
- Testez vos formules : Avant de fusionner des cellules à grande échelle, testez vos formules et vos macros sur un petit échantillon de données pour vous assurer qu'elles fonctionnent correctement.
- Documentez vos feuilles de calcul : Si vous utilisez la fusion de cellules, documentez clairement la structure de votre feuille de calcul pour faciliter la compréhension et la maintenance.
- Évitez de fusionner des cellules dans les tableaux de données : La fusion de cellules peut perturber le fonctionnement des tableaux de données et rendre l'analyse des données plus difficile. Préférez l'utilisation de titres et de sous-titres pour structurer vos informations.
Erreurs Courantes à Éviter Lors de la Fusion de Cellules
- Perte de données : C'est l'erreur la plus courante. Assurez-vous de comprendre comment Excel gère le contenu des cellules lors de la fusion et utilisez les méthodes appropriées (CONCATENER, TEXTJOIN, VBA) pour conserver vos données.
- Difficultés de tri et de filtrage : La fusion de cellules peut empêcher le tri et le filtrage des données. Évitez de fusionner des cellules dans les colonnes que vous devez trier ou filtrer.
- Problèmes avec les formules : La fusion de cellules peut rendre les formules plus complexes et plus difficiles à comprendre. Assurez-vous que vos formules fonctionnent correctement après la fusion.
- Incompatibilité avec d'autres logiciels : La fusion de cellules peut ne pas être correctement interprétée par d'autres logiciels. Si vous devez partager votre feuille de calcul avec d'autres personnes, tenez compte de ce facteur.
En conclusion, fusionner des cellules sur Excel peut être un outil puissant pour améliorer la présentation de vos données, à condition de le faire correctement. En comprenant les différentes méthodes disponibles et en évitant les erreurs courantes, vous pouvez optimiser votre flux de travail et créer des feuilles de calcul claires, concises et efficaces.